
Lake Travis is one of the premier spots in Central Texas to celebrate Independence Day — especially if you're on a boat. With fireworks launching directly over or near the water, the reflections on the lake create a spectacular show you won't forget. Here's your guide to the top fireworks displays best viewed while actually on Lake Travis.
Starnes Island Fireworks
Date: Friday, July 3, ~9:30 PM
Location: Starnes Island, Lake Travis
Best viewed from: Boat or party barge near the island. FREE
This is a beloved water-based tradition. Fireworks launch from the island, and hundreds of boats raft up for front-row seats on the water. It's one of the most iconic lake fireworks experiences.
Volente Beach July 4th Fireworks Weekend
Dates: Thursday, July 2 – Saturday, July 4 (fireworks each night, typically around 9 PM)
Location: Volente Beach Resort & Waterpark
Best viewed from: Boats on the water near the resort (also visible from shore with paid admission).
Tickets: volentebeach.com
Three full days of lakefront celebrations including live music, waterpark fun, and fireworks over the water. A great option for families and boaters alike.
Mattress Mack’s Annual Fireworks Show
Date: Saturday, July 4, ~8:30 PM
Location: Between Mile Markers 15 & 16 (north side of Lake Travis)
Best viewed from: Boat anchored in the area. FREE
A massive, Texas-sized spectacle hosted by Mattress Mack / Gallery Furniture. Thousands of boats gather each year for this high-production show. Expect big booms and beautiful reflections on the lake.
Tips for Watching from the Water
- Boat traffic will be heavy — arrive early and have a designated captain.
- Check lake levels, weather, and no-wake zones.
- Pack coolers, lights, and plenty of patriotism (but follow all safety rules and local ordinances).
- Consider renting a pontoon or party barge if you don't own a boat.
